The circus general manager: “Lewis Hamilton is in the sunset.”

Lewis Hamilton is in the twilight of his career, according to Formula 1’s general manager Ross Brawn, who in an interview with Bild had this to say about the seven-time world champion: “Lewis is in the twilight of his career, but that doesn’t mean it’s over yet.”

“He is working very hard to get back to a winning car, which is a kind of test of character for him. It may well be that George Russell is hungrier for results, but Lewis will be back, I’m sure, and so will Mercedes. I think these periods of weakness that you have to overcome make you even stronger. I know this from personal experience.”

Brawn also spoke about Max Verstappen, comparing him to Michael Schumacher: “Verstappen’s dominance at Spa reminded me of Michael Schumacher at his best. When you have a perfect car and drivers like Michael or Max in the cockpit, they drive like they are on another planet. Then you as a spectator almost feel a kind of magic.”
